What is a Conditional Acceptance DOC Form and Its Importance?

Definition & Meaning

A Conditional Acceptance DOC Form is a legal document that outlines the terms under which a party agrees to accept an offer or proposal, contingent upon certain conditions being met. This form is often used in various contexts, including debt collection and contract negotiations. By using this form, individuals or businesses can protect their interests while ensuring that they are not bound to an agreement until specific criteria are fulfilled. The conditional acceptance serves as a formal acknowledgment of an offer while clearly stating the conditions that must be satisfied for the acceptance to become binding.

How to Use the Conditional Acceptance DOC Form

Using a Conditional Acceptance DOC Form involves several key steps:

  • Identify the Offer: Clearly outline the offer you are responding to, including any relevant details such as dates and parties involved.
  • State Your Acceptance: Indicate your acceptance of the offer, but specify that it is conditional upon certain terms being met.
  • List Conditions: Clearly detail the conditions that must be satisfied for the acceptance to become effective. This could include payment terms, delivery dates, or other specific requirements.
  • Sign and Date: Ensure that all parties involved sign and date the document to acknowledge their understanding and agreement to the conditions.

Key Elements of the Conditional Acceptance DOC Form

Several key elements should be included in a Conditional Acceptance DOC Form:

  • Title: Clearly label the document as a Conditional Acceptance DOC Form.
  • Parties Involved: Identify all parties involved in the agreement.
  • Offer Description: Provide a detailed description of the offer being accepted conditionally.
  • Conditions: Clearly outline the conditions that must be met for the acceptance to be valid.
  • Signatures: Ensure all parties sign the document to indicate their agreement to the terms.

Examples of Using the Conditional Acceptance DOC Form

Here are practical examples of how the Conditional Acceptance DOC Form can be used:

  • Debt Collection: A debtor may send a conditional acceptance letter to a creditor, agreeing to pay a debt only if certain terms, such as a reduced amount or extended payment period, are met.
  • Contract Negotiation: A contractor may accept a job offer conditionally, stating that acceptance is dependent on receiving necessary permits or approvals.
  • Real Estate Transactions: A buyer may use the form to agree to purchase a property, contingent upon a satisfactory home inspection.
